Auteur |
Retropie : récupérer des informations JSON |
Youpla Pixel monstrueux
Score au grosquiz
0002030
pts.
Inscrit : May 13, 2009 Messages : 3493 De : Villeurbanne
Hors ligne | Posté le: 2021-01-19 13:07 [ Edité le: 2021-01-19 13:07 ]
Citation : Le 2021-01-19 10:17, MTF a écrit :
PLOT TWIST : le créateur va voir s'il peut l'inclure, mon projet lui semble être une bonne idée ^^ Ce n'est peut-être que le début du chemin...
Ah c'est cool ça. Si ça se trouve il l'avait retiré pour alléger au maximum. Ça aurait été bien qu'il signale sur son site qu'il utilise une version amputée de QtQuick, parce que je n'ai vu nulle part que XMLHttpRequest était optionnel.
Par contre Pegasus c'est un truc qui tu installes toi-même dans Retropie, ou bien c'est figé dans Retropie ?
|
MTF Modérateur groovy
Joue à faire l'imbécile.
Inscrit : Jan 28, 2005 Messages : 6715 De : Caen
Hors ligne | Posté le: 2021-01-19 14:16
C'est un frontend que tu peux installer à part, pour faire tourner Emustation, qui est le menu "basique". Je voulais cependant quelque chose d'un peu plus joli, et Pegasus, même s'il n'est qu'en alpha, est franchement cool, et les thèmes faits par la communauté sont géniaux.
|
Youpla Pixel monstrueux
Score au grosquiz
0002030
pts.
Inscrit : May 13, 2009 Messages : 3493 De : Villeurbanne
Hors ligne | Posté le: 2021-01-21 14:16 [ Edité le: 2021-01-21 14:24 ]
@MTF : Tu connaissais l'existence de ce widget ?
https://rainwave.cc/twitch
Ça s'intègre parfaitement à une page html.
J'ai fait une petite démo qui implémente à la fois le widget, les appels AJAX asynchrones qui vont chercher le titre courant toutes les 5 secondes, et le flux audio. J'ai pas commenté mais c'est court et épuré de tout code inutile donc facile à comprendre.
http://youpla.bof.free.fr/retrogaming/rainwaveAPI.html
|
MTF Modérateur groovy
Joue à faire l'imbécile.
Inscrit : Jan 28, 2005 Messages : 6715 De : Caen
Hors ligne | Posté le: 2021-01-21 14:23
Ohoh ! Non, pas du tout ! Je vais y jeter un coup d'œil ^^ Merci !
|
Youpla Pixel monstrueux
Score au grosquiz
0002030
pts.
Inscrit : May 13, 2009 Messages : 3493 De : Villeurbanne
Hors ligne | Posté le: 2021-01-21 14:24
|
MTF Modérateur groovy
Joue à faire l'imbécile.
Inscrit : Jan 28, 2005 Messages : 6715 De : Caen
Hors ligne | Posté le: 2021-01-21 14:27
Malheureusement, le module est absent... "module "QtWebEngine" is not installed"
Flûte :/
Edit : en attendant qu'il rajoute des modules, on n'a accès qu'à ça :
QtQuick
QtQuick.Layouts
QtQuick.Particles
QtQuick.Window
QtGraphicalEffects
QtMultimedia
QtQml.Models
Je pense pas que ce soit suffisant...
|
Youpla Pixel monstrueux
Score au grosquiz
0002030
pts.
Inscrit : May 13, 2009 Messages : 3493 De : Villeurbanne
Hors ligne | Posté le: 2021-01-21 14:32 [ Edité le: 2021-01-21 14:33 ]
Ouais je viens de me remémorer qu'il avait déjà enlevé la librairie Control donc ça partait mal.
Est-ce que t'as un moyen quelconque d'ajouter des librairies Qt dans ton installation ?
Contrairement au XMLHttpRequest qui a été (je pense) retiré à la compilation, là y a peut-être une marge de manœuvre.
|
MTF Modérateur groovy
Joue à faire l'imbécile.
Inscrit : Jan 28, 2005 Messages : 6715 De : Caen
Hors ligne | Posté le: 2021-01-21 14:35
Citation : Le 2021-01-21 14:32, Youpla a écrit :
Est-ce que t'as un moyen quelconque d'ajouter des librairies Qt dans ton installation ?
Contrairement au XMLHttpRequest qui a été (je pense) retiré à la compilation, là y a peut-être une marge de manœuvre.
Franchement, je ne sais pas... peut-être ; il faut que je regarde dans la doc s'il a prévu ça.
|
MTF Modérateur groovy
Joue à faire l'imbécile.
Inscrit : Jan 28, 2005 Messages : 6715 De : Caen
Hors ligne | Posté le: 2021-01-21 15:10
Je viens de jeter un coup d'œil rapide ; si je me trompe pas, le module est pas dans les dépôts de base du Debian Buster sur lequel je suis - mais j'ai la doc du module . Il faudrait donc que je rajoute des sources... J'ai vaguement regardé, je ne sais pas encore si c'est gérable.
|